What Wholesale Buyers Need to Know About Cylinder Regulators
When buying regulators in bulk, wholesale buyers should look carefully at some points. First, understand what gas you are using. Different gases like oxygen, acetylene, or propane need their own regulators because each gas has unique properties. For example, oxygen regulators handle high pressure and stop backflow, while propane ones control different pressure levels. Also, it is important to check if the regulator is compatible with your cylinder size. Connections must match; some have standard fittings, but others might need adapters.
And consider the material of the regulator too. Ones made from strong stuff like brass or stainless steel usually last longer, especially in industrial places. Choosing the right cylinder regulator for your gas is very important, especially in industries that use gas a lot. Regulators help control pressure from gas cylinders. For companies buying in bulk, it's essential to know what features to look for. First, consider the type of gas you are using. Different gases need different regulators. For example, if using propane, you need one made for propane. Some regulators can work with multiple gases, but it's safer to use a specific one. Another thing is the pressure rating; each regulator is designed for a certain range. Check what pressure your gas needs and pick a regulator that fits. A good idea is to have a regulator with a gauge because a gauge shows the pressure in the cylinder and helps you know when to refill. To ensure safety and efficiency with the right cylinder regulator, follow some important guidelines. First, always read the manufacturer's instructions carefully. Each regulator has a specific way to be installed and used safely. If you do not understand, ask for help; safety is the top priority with gas. Second, check regulators regularly; look for wear or damage. If you see anything strange, stop using it and replace it right away.
